13.When Siva Kalyan was born,his backbone was deformed(畸形的)resulting in a lifelong difficulty in walking.But that hasn't stopped the nine-year-old from becoming a prodigy(天才).Until he was three-and-a-half years old,Siva could not even crawl.Wanting the best treatment for their son,Siva's parents moved with him from India to Australia and later to the USA.
In the USA,his parents enrolled(使入学)him in the second grade based on his age.But his teachers soon realized they had a genius.Siva was then tested for the eighth grade,but it was soon found out that he was actually qualified for college courses.As one advanced course was not enough,the brilliant boy is now taking two courses from Stanford University.Due to the treatment he received,Siva's physical condition has improved as well.
But none of this"just happened".It was his parents'understanding and correct guidance,and the loving care of his grandparents that contributed to the growth of the genius.Siva's highly educated and hardworking family has brought him up on the basis of certain principles.
The family believes that once a strong foundation is built for the child in English and mathematics,the child is equipped to master any other subject,law,history,or engineering.It is equally important to recognize the strengths of a child rather than forcing the child to do things that he may not want to do.
Siva's parents helped.Siva focus his energies on his strength,which is mathematics.At the same time they took care to see that he had friends to play with and enjoyed a few recreational activities.The only activity that's restricted for Siva is viewing television.Siva watches TV only for 30 minutes a day and video games are a bonus for special occasions.
Thanks to his mother who is a singer,Siva has also learned music and even won the first and second prize at two competitions.In sports,he likes to swim.He began to learn swimming to strengthen his muscles,and by the age of eight he was able to swim a kilometer in both the backstroke and the freestyle.
